How To Fix ACO_BSP008 - You are not allowed to change your own authorizations


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: ACO_BSP - Messages for Package ACO_BSP

  • Message number: 008

  • Message text: You are not allowed to change your own authorizations

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message ACO_BSP008 - You are not allowed to change your own authorizations ?

    The SAP error message ACO_BSP008, which states "You are not allowed to change your own authorizations," typically occurs when a user attempts to modify their own authorization settings or roles within the SAP system. This is a security measure to prevent users from granting themselves additional permissions that they should not have.

    Cause:

    1. Authorization Restrictions: The user does not have the necessary permissions to change their own authorizations. In SAP, certain roles and authorizations are restricted to specific users (usually administrators or security officers).
    2. Role Configuration: The user's role may not include the necessary authorizations to perform changes on their own user profile.
    3. System Settings: The system may be configured to prevent users from modifying their own authorizations as a security best practice.

    Solution:

    1. Contact Administrator: The user should reach out to their SAP system administrator or security officer. They can review the user's current roles and authorizations and make any necessary changes.
    2. Review Role Assignments: The administrator can check the user's role assignments in transaction code SU01 (User Maintenance) or PFCG (Role Maintenance) to ensure that the user has the appropriate roles assigned.
    3. Authorization Object Check: The administrator should check the relevant authorization objects (e.g., S_USER_AUTH, S_USER_PRO, etc.) to ensure that the user has the necessary permissions to change authorizations.
    4. System Configuration: If the organization’s policy allows it, the system configuration can be adjusted to permit certain users to change their own authorizations, but this should be done with caution to maintain security.

    Related Information:

    • SAP Security Best Practices: It is generally advised to limit the ability of users to change their own authorizations to prevent unauthorized access and maintain system integrity.
    • Transaction Codes:
      • SU01: User Maintenance
      • PFCG: Role Maintenance
      • SU53: Display Authorization Check (to analyze authorization issues)
